Giacomo Raspadori wants to play consistently, but while Serie A sides have stayed silent, Atletico Madrid are not even close to the €30m plus add-ons price set by Napoli.

The situation seems to be at a standstill, much like it was in December 2024, which is when the striker had first asked to be sold.

Napoli convinced him to stay and he went on to become a key figure in the race towards the Scudetto triumph.

However, now he has decided to move on in order to get more regular playing time and finding someone ready to meet the Napoli demands is proving to be tricky.

The Partenopei want €30m plus add-ons to let Raspadori leave, a request that has so far put off all Serie A contenders.

Atletico Madrid were the only club to make a genuine approach, albeit with no official steps yet, but their proposal doesn’t even reach €25m.

As things stand, the Italy international is going nowhere unless those figures change, one way or the other.
